TPMS replaced...now what?

I needed one of my TPMS sensors replaced on an urgent basis due to air leak and frozen stem. I went to my reputable "tire guy" and not my stealership service dept. They installed a REDI-sensor 7001-HP (for $65!) that I was told was compatible with my car and they "registered" the sensor with an OBD 3 unit.
Of course on my way home after about 12 miles the TPMS light illuminated and after a bit started to blink.

Is it learning the sensor or do I now have to bring it to a dealer to pay $50 the the 4 minutes it will take them to do it. Maybe if I bring it there for my next oil change tire rotation they'll give me a break on the reset.
It is what it is but I need to know.
